A proper concrete noun is the name of a specific object, place, or person.

The Hope Diamond is a famous gem.

The Superdome is a large football arena in New Orleans.

John, Mary, Thomas Jefferson, and Marie Curie are all proper nouns, the names of people, which are concrete nouns.
